#15747d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#15747d is composed of 8.2% red, 45.5% green and 49%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.2% cyan, 7.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 51% black. It has a hue angle of 185.2 degrees, a saturation of 71.2% and a lightness of 28.6%. #15747d color hex could be obtained by blending #2ae8fa with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

#15747d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#15747d has RGB values of R:21, G:116, B:125 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0.07, Y:0,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 1406077.

Shades and Tints of #15747d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010707 is the darkest color, while #f6fdfd is the lightest one.
